It's just what you need to get started, to do it right !!
Scrapbooking for Beginners (25 minutes) is what most people need to even begin thinking about creating a decent, interesting memory-filled scrapbook. The key is to create something special with visual enhancements, and most of us need that guidance to produce something special.
If you have a new family, there is a reminder and good hint to start preparing photos early on, rather than doing it all at once. You will appreciate that!
You will learn the importance of acid-free products, such as pen, cardstock paper, sleeve protectors, etc. Don't overlook a simple tool, the ruler!! Yes, don't forget the ruler.
There are good ideas on how to picture taking tips, selecting the best pictures, framing with cardstock, croping, and more important.
Placement of the pictures to draw the eye to the items is critical, filling blank spots, adding memorabilia, and journaling (documenting) the event, people, or dates. Plus, a tip is given on adding little stickers when needed. The color and paper design choices are not especially good, but you get the idea.
The ideas are here, the spark that is needed to get you going, to do it right! Remember, this is for keeps, you don't want to goof it up by having it too simple without interest. ....Rizzo

Intro to Scrapbooking
This DVD gives the beginner 25 minutes of advice, so it sticks to the very basic scrapbooking techniques. Even after reading a number of books on the topic, this can help a novice feel a little more confident getting started.
It explains what basic tools you need, the importance of acid free paper and pens, and gives a few photography tips. It touches briefly on sorting your pictures, cropping photos and goes into more detail on laying out the page. Seeing how easily the demonstrator matted the photos and what considerations to make for color combinations was reassuring. It also talks about journaling using who/what/where/when/why to get the info onto the page.
It's pretty basic, but if you are a beginner, maybe that's what you need.
